Starting Up the Drive for Volts/Hertz Regulation
CHAPTER 1
Starting Up the Drive
for Volts/Hertz Regulation
This chapter describes the basic start-up procedure for drives which utilize open-loop
V/Hz regulation. V/Hz regulation is the default method of regulation. You do not
need to select it.
If you are starting up a drive which will perform vector regulation, refer to the vector
start-up procedure in chapter 2.0 instead. Do not perform the start-up procedure in
this chapter.
The start-up procedure below provides step-by-step instructions for:
powering up
checking monitor mode displays
accessing program mode
configuring General parameters (designated with a "P")
configuring specific V/Hz parameters (designated with an "H")
checking motor rotation direction
running the drive
This start-up procedure describes how to program the minimum set of parameters
that usually need to be programmed for applications using V/Hz regulation. Once
you program these parameters, their values are retained even if power is lost. You
only need to re-program them if you want to change how the drive operates.
Your application may require programming other parameters in addition to the ones
described in this start-up procedure. Refer to chapter 4 for a description of all the
parameters to verify whether you need to program any additional parameters as
well. Appendix A provides a list of parameters listed alphabetically.
Throughout this manual, you will see references to parameter names and the
numbers that identify them for the drive. This manual uses the same format that will
be shown on the keypad/display to refer to parameters:
P.nnn
U.nnn
H.nnn
r.nnn
where: nnn is a number
P designates General parameters
U designates Vector parameters
H designates Volts/Hertz parameters
r designates optional RMI parameters
